The Right Honble. Henry Grattan, moving the Declaration of Rights in the Irish House of Commons 18th April 1782.
Engraved by F.C. Lewis, from the original by R. Kenny, in Trinity College.

Summary: | Henry Grattan, M.P., statesman, (1746-1820) ; whole-length, standing, looking to left, in Volunteer uniform, holding "Claim ... Rights" in right hand. |

Notes: | In-house number: PA 920. Frontispiece to "Memoirs of Henry Grattan", Vol. 1, 1839. Physical description: 1 print : stipple & line ; image 17.5 x 10.2 cm., sheet 23 x 14.5 cm., cropped within plate mark. Citations/References: Catalogue of Engraved Irish Portraits and Original Drawings / Rosalind M. Elmes. - Dublin : p. 87. more |
Credits: | Attributed to Frederick Christian Lewis, (1779-1856), after an original painting by Nicholas Kenny, (1807-1856). |
